The Latest: Georgia governor extends emergency COVID rules
|
September 30, 2020 5:03 PM
ATLANTA — Georgia Gov. Brian Kemp is again extending his emergency rules regarding COVID-19 as the state surpasses 7,000 deaths from the respiratory illness.
